BN43 6GX is a residential postcode located on St. Giles Close, Shoreham-By-Sea, BN43. It is the 92nd largest postcode in the BN43 area.
It contains 6 flats and the most common type of property is a mid-century flat built between 1936 and 1979.
The average house value is £205,658. Sales values have increased in the last 12 months by 0.4% and Rental values have increased by 5.3%.
Property sale values range from £198,638 for a leasehold flat, with 2 bedrooms split across 721 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space to £215,273 for a leasehold flat, with 3 bedrooms split across 818 square feet of gross internal area and has no outside space.
Average £/ft2 for properties in BN43 6GX is £267/ft2.
Properties achieve a rental yield of between 6% and 6.1%, and rental values range from £1,001 to £1,098 per month.
The last sale was 26 Aug 2021 for £197,500 and since then the market in the area has increased by 0.7%. The postcode has had a total of 4 sales since 1995.
BN43 6GX has seen 1 sale in the last three years and no sales in the last twelve months.
